What is Keychain?

The term “Keychain” refers to a digital password management system developed by Apple. It is designed to securely store and manage passwords, credit card information, and other sensitive data across Apple devices. Keychain simplifies the process of logging into websites and applications by automatically filling in credentials, thereby enhancing user convenience while maintaining security.

How Does Keychain Work?

Keychain operates by encrypting your sensitive information and storing it in a secure database on your device. When you create a new account or update a password, Keychain prompts you to save this information. The next time you need to log in, Keychain can autofill your credentials, saving you time and effort. This process is seamless and integrates smoothly with Safari and other apps on Apple devices.

Benefits of Using Keychain

One of the primary benefits of using Keychain is enhanced security. By storing passwords in an encrypted format, Keychain protects your data from unauthorized access. Additionally, it encourages users to create strong, unique passwords for each account, reducing the risk of breaches. Moreover, Keychain syncs across all your Apple devices, ensuring you have access to your passwords wherever you go.

Keychain and iCloud Integration

Keychain can be integrated with iCloud, allowing users to sync their passwords and sensitive information across multiple devices. This means that if you update a password on your iPhone, it will automatically update on your iPad and Mac as well. This feature is particularly useful for users who frequently switch between devices, ensuring that they always have access to their latest credentials without manual updates.

Setting Up Keychain

Setting up Keychain is a straightforward process. Users can enable it through the Settings app on their iOS or macOS devices. Once activated, Keychain will prompt you to save passwords as you log into various accounts. You can also manually add entries for accounts that may not prompt for saving. This initial setup is crucial for maximizing the benefits of Keychain.

Managing Passwords with Keychain

Managing your passwords through Keychain is user-friendly. You can view, edit, or delete saved passwords by accessing the Keychain section in your device’s settings. This allows you to keep your information organized and up-to-date. Additionally, Keychain provides a password generator feature, which helps create strong passwords for new accounts, further enhancing your online security.

Keychain Security Features

Keychain employs several security features to protect your information. It uses strong encryption algorithms to secure your data, making it nearly impossible for hackers to access. Furthermore, Keychain requires authentication through Face ID, Touch ID, or a device passcode before granting access to sensitive information. These layers of security ensure that only you can access your stored passwords.

Common Issues with Keychain

While Keychain is a robust tool, users may encounter common issues such as syncing problems or forgotten passwords. If Keychain fails to sync across devices, checking your iCloud settings and ensuring that Keychain is enabled can resolve the issue. Additionally, if you forget your Keychain password, you may need to reset your device’s password settings to regain access.

Alternatives to Keychain

Although Keychain is a popular choice among Apple users, there are several alternatives available for those who prefer different platforms or features. Password managers like LastPass, 1Password, and Dashlane offer cross-platform compatibility and additional features such as security audits and sharing options. Evaluating these alternatives can help users find the best solution for their password management needs.
